Plants As Medicine : Medicinal Plants With Proven Therapeutical Value In Health Management

About The Book

<p>Plants are known to synthesize hundreds of chemical compounds for functions like defence against pests internal and external pathogens diseases and herbivores. Numerous phytochemicals with biological activity have been identified. In modern medicine around a quarter of the drugs prescribed to patients are derived from medicinal plants after clinical trials in animals and human subjects for efficacy and side effects. Some of the findings have led to the production of plant-based medicines. The global market value of medicinal plant products exceeds $100 billion per annum. This is the reason why the World Health Organization initiated the Traditional Medicine Program some years ago to help Member States to make a critical examination of their traditional medicine systems and practices and to see what should be retained and adapted to today's needs and what should be discarded as useless or harmful. In some Asian and African countries up to 80% of the population relies on traditional medicine for their Primary health care needs. Hence countries like China India have combined traditional and modern medicine in the health services. In this publication the medicinal uses of more medicinally significant tropical and temperate plants algae and fungi (mushrooms) have been explained. And special mentions are made on the medicinal importance of garlic turmeric and marijuana and plants with anti-diabetic anti-cancer anti-inflammatory cardio-protective activity. </p>
